This research is about Islamic education values in Pisombo tradition in Tonu Jaya village, West Seram district, Maluku. Pisombo is a tradition of celebrating the transition of a Buton girl to her adulthood. Pisombo tradition is also known by other terms, such as Posuo, Bakurung, and Pingitan. In practice, Pisombo is carried out by placing the girl involved in this tradition in a separate room for 4 or 8 days without being able to have contact with anyone other than Maebiang, who serves as the girl's guide during the Pisombo procession with family and other people. The research intends to describe the Pisombo procession and reveal the Islamic education values contained therein. The aim is to emphasize that the values of Islamic education must be maintained in the Pisombo tradition so that the label as an Islamic tradition remains attached to it. This research is qualitative, relying on primary data sources in the form of interviews with traditional, community, and religious leaders, while secondary data are books, research articles, and other written sources related to Pisombo. The research found that the Pisombo tradition is full of Islamic values, such as the value of belief education, worship, child education, and brotherhood education. These values should be maintained in the Pisombo tradition.
